Go — getting there
- It's above Penn Station: LIRR, NJ Transit, Amtrak and the A/C/E and 1/2/3 subway lines deliver you literally underneath your seat.
- From UK flights: JFK → LIRR from Jamaica to Penn (35 min) or Newark → NJ Transit straight to Penn (30 min). No taxi needed, ever.
- Walkable from most of Midtown — if your hotel is south of Central Park you likely don't need transit at all.
Stay — where to sleep
Closest
Moxy NYC Chelsea or Stewart Hotel
5 minutes' walk, fair Midtown rates, easy late exits after fights.
Mid
Koreatown hotels (31st–36th St)
One block east: late-night food that beats anything by the arena, and you hear the crowd from your window.
Do NYC properly
Lower Midtown / NoMad
10–15 min walk, nicer neighbourhood, weekend rates often beat the Penn District.
